E9
Camry
Drain Pump or Drain Sensor Fault
E9 error, unit stops and may have standing water in the bottom of the ice‑making chamber.

Possible Causes
Clogged Camry drain hose, Failed drain pump motor, Blocked internal drain port, Loose drain pump wiring
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Unplug the ice maker before working near water or the pump. Mop up any standing water to avoid slipping.
- Check external drain hose: Ensure the drain hose is not kinked, elevated too high, or submerged in standing water. Straighten or reroute as needed.
- Clear internal drain: Remove the ice bin and inspect the drain opening at the bottom of the reservoir. Use a soft brush or pipe cleaner to remove debris.
- Access drain pump: Remove the lower rear panel to locate the drain pump assembly. Check for obstructions in the pump inlet and outlet.
- Inspect wiring: Confirm the pump connector is firmly attached and wires are intact.
- Test pump operation: After reassembly, plug in and start a cycle. Listen for the pump during drain. If it does not run or only hums, the pump likely needs replacement.
